Impact of Economic Freedom on Employment in Asian Countries

Abstract:

Unemployment and underemployment are key distress among the masses of developing and less developed nations. Several elements may be responsible for this sizzling problem. Among them, one is less economic freedom. So, this study is intended particularly, to check the impact of economic freedom on employment in Asian countries. This study used panel data from 33 Asian countries for empirical investigation. Economic equations are estimated with fixed effect and GMM approaches. Both econometric approaches revealed that Economic freedom has a positive and statistically significant impact on employment in Asia. Moreover, the interactive effect of economic freedom and investment is positive and significant. Likewise, the joint impact of economic freedom and FDI is also significant and supportive for employment. FDI will be more effective in the presence of economic freedom. Our study proposed the need for economic freedom to boost the level of employment, investment, and other economic activities in Asia.
